With a capacity of 93 Liters and holding up to 60 lbs, these totes have plenty of space to store any items. Ideal to meet various needs and for moving, saving space, storing bedding or other items, organizing items, and moving into college dorms. StorageRight moving bags are made of polypropylene woven material and are made with a premium dual zipper that makes the bags easy to use. Cross-stitched reinforced webbing handles give the bag greater strength to hold more weight. The moving bags are collapsible and can fold completely flat for easy storage in a shelf, drawer, closet or anywhere. Instead of going through the hassle of disassembling boxes and wasting space to store them, StorageRight moving bags can save space when not in use or may be stacked when filled. The long and strong carrying handles allow you to carry the bag like a tote. The surface of the totes is smooth and the interior and exterior may be easily cleaned with wipes.
